Benefits of No-Fee Computer Programs in Online High Schools
One of the primary advantages of online high schools offering no-fee computers is increased accessibility to education. For students without access to personal computers, these programs remove significant barriers to participation. My Virtual Academy, for example, provides free computers or tablets to eligible students, thereby promoting accessibility in online high school education. These initiatives ensure that every student, regardless of financial background, has the opportunity to engage with and benefit from digital learning resources.
Additionally, the provision of no-fee computers allows students to focus more on learning rather than worrying about the availability of hardware. With tools readily available, students can direct their attention to completing assignments and projects, using online resources to enhance their research and analytical skills through comprehensive curricula. Comprehensive Curricula: An Added Value
The availability of no-fee computers is further complemented by free educational curricula that are designed to cater to diverse learning needs. Platforms like Code.org offer a range of flexible programs suitable for online high school students. From AI Foundations to AP Computer Science, these curricula provide a solid grounding in computer science principles. Not only do they introduce students to programming, but they also engage students with practical applications like software development and web design, enabling students to refine critical technical skills with an array of offerings.
Similarly, free summer programs focus on fostering knowledge in specialized fields such as AI and data science, broadening educational opportunities for students nationwide. These summer initiatives often come with added perks such as mentorship from experts, financial aid options, and potentially college-recognized certificates upon completion.
Practical Tools to Enhance Online Learning
Success in online high school courses, powered by no-fee computers, is often supported by numerous digital tools designed to enhance learning efficiency. Applications such as Quizlet and EasyBib help students organize and prepare for exams, while platforms like Duolingo offer additional language practice. These apps can be easily accessed on the provided computers, giving students a broader scope for interactive learning beyond standard curricula.
Moreover, platforms like Khan Academy have long supported student success by providing free, high-quality online classes. These lessons often present alternate methods of explaining complex topics, complementing students’ learning experiences in various subject areas, from mathematics to the humanities. Additionally, tools such as Desmos for math support, or digital planners like iStudiez, ensure students can achieve academic success by staying organized and focused.
Enrolling in Online High Schools with No-Fee Computer Programs
Enrollment processes for high schools offering no-fee computers are typically straightforward, designed to be user-friendly for both students and parents. For instance, K12’s schools offer a three-step enrollment procedure that includes application submission and document verification, ensuring a seamless transition for students into their chosen programs. These admission pathways are generally efficient, allowing students fast access to resources and classes without delay, which contributes to a smoother educational journey.
In addition to computers, many programs provide internet access and technical support to ensure students remain connected and receive assistance when needed. This level of support is crucial for maintaining a consistent and uninterrupted learning experience, allowing students to make the most of the educational opportunities available online.
